Utilisation d’encodeurs d’images et de décodeurs
Windows GDI+ fournit la classe Image et la classe Bitmap pour stocker des images en mémoire et manipuler des images en mémoire. GDI+ écrit des images dans des fichiers disque à l’aide d’encodeurs d’images et charge des images à partir de fichiers disque à l’aide de décodeurs d’images. Un encodeur traduit les données d’un objet Image ou Bitmap dans un format de fichier disque désigné. Un décodeur convertit les données d’un fichier disque au format requis par les objets Image et Bitmap . GDI+ dispose d’encodeurs et de décodeurs intégrés qui prennent en charge les types de fichiers suivants :
- BMP
- GIF
- JPEG
- PNG
- TIFF
GDI+ dispose également de décodeurs intégrés qui prennent en charge les types de fichiers suivants :
- WMF
- EMF
- ICON
Les rubriques suivantes traitent plus en détail des encodeurs et des décodeurs :
- Liste des encodeurs installés
- Liste des décodeurs installés
- Récupération de l’identificateur de classe pour un encodeur
- Détermination des paramètres pris en charge par un encodeur
- Conversion d’une image BMP en image PNG
- Définition du niveau de compression JPEG
- Transformation d’une image JPEG sans perte d’informations
- Création et enregistrement d’une image multiframe
- Copie d’images individuelles à partir d’une image Multiple-Frame